NCT’s Taeil case: authorities confirm no same-sex minors were involved in the crime

Former NCT member, Taeil, is currently under scrutiny as he faces allegations of sexual crimes. On August 28, 2024, the Bangbae Police Station confirmed that an investigation involving the K-pop idol was initiated. While most details remain under wraps, the authorities have clarified that the accusations do not involve minors of the same gender as Taeil.

The former NCT member has been accused of having connections with sexual crimes, but the possibility of minors of the same sex being part of it was discarded. Moreover, Lee In Chun, Director of the Youth and Women’s Division at the Bangbae Police Station confirmed that she could only revise information uploaded to the server in the upcoming days. For that reason, details about the case will probably be revealed during the weekend.

Meanwhile, SM Entertainment, Taeil’s former label, quickly released a statement. The agency confirmed the accusations against the idol. Due to the severity of the case, it was mutually agreed with Taeil that he could no longer be a part of NCT. After this, the departure of the idol from the mega-group was officially confirmed. As of now, SM Entertainment and other NCT members have unfollowed Taeil on social media.
